Ok, what I wanna know is how do you watch videos on your psp when your online with the psp? For example, lets say I go to youtube and I wanna watch a video. Its a flash video of course right? But when I begin to watch the video, I get a message saying that I either have Javascript off or on or something. My Javascript isn't the problem. So do I need to update my psp in order to let me watch videos online? I got this PSP Update Ver 3.51 on my memory stick and haven't installed it yet. Would that let me do it if I go ahead and install that update? What do I need to install or do?

The Flash Player for the PSP is Flash 6 compatible. Flash Videos in swf or flv, like on Youtube, are Flash 8 or higher. So you won't be able to watch video in the Flash Player or in the PSP browser.
